Our Yellowstone River fishing trips include guiding on over 120 … WebSep 21, 2024 · Aside from pre-run off (March – April) the best time to fish the Yellowstone River is a week or two after it clears. Depending on snowpack levels and how fast the snow melts, this typically occurs during mid July. The river offers over 200 miles’ worth of top-notch trout … WebAdditionally, the Stillwater River, which joins with the Yellowstone River just outside of Columbus, is a popular river for floating and fishing trips. One popular trip starts near Absarokee , floats down the Stillwater River until it meets the Yellowstone River, and then ends at the fishing access site just outside of Columbus.

A venerated waterway often cited as one of the best fishing spots in Montana, this river has a coldwater fishery in its upper reaches from Yellowstone National Park to Billings, and a warmwater one further on. Trout fishing is world class, with anglers especially enjoying the late spring caddis hatch, the early … WebThis stretch of river offers outstanding terrestrial fly fishing because the river cuts through miles of hay fields loaded with grasshoppers. Specifically, the following section of … sideways monitor setupWebThe Yellowstone is a big river varying in width from 75 to 300 feet. Only in low water can one wade across the river, so the best access is by boat.
